Human Research Protection Program/Institutional Review Board
The OVPRI Human Research Protection Program provides guidance and resources for researchers and IRB members at Virginia Commonwealth University.
We review all research involving human participants to facilitate the conduct of ethical research and ensure compliance with federal, state and institutional regulations.
Don't submit until you're ready. There are several ancillary reviews and processes that are required for different kinds of research that should take place before the IRB review. Use the Human research quick start guide* to develop a personalized list of ancillary requirements for your research.
*The human research quick start guide is a REDCap-based tool. Users make selections in the tool to describe aspects of their project, and the tool will generate a list of links, suggestions, and contacts to help get a research project off the ground and ready for IRB review! This list can be saved as a PDF and referenced again later.
